Hi lzimmerle,
The Method Integration Engine starts automatically with QuickBooks through a certificate installed in your QuickBooks company file. You can check for this in QuickBooks by going to Edit > Preferences > Integrated Applications > Company Preferences. There should be two Method applications listed here: Method ...
